VOICE OF NIGERIA (VON)
VOICE OF NIGERIA (VON) was established in 1961 as the External Service of the Nigerian Broadcasting Corporation (NBC), which later evolved into the Federal Radio Corporation of Nigeria (FRCN). Recognizing the significance of external broadcasting, the late Prime Minister, Sir Abubakar Tafawa Balewa, initiated the launch of a 10KW HF transmitter that aired programs for two hours each day. The primary audience for these broadcasts was West Africa, with content delivered in both English and French. In 1962, just two years after it began, the service gained further importance when the government purchased 40 hectares of land in Ipakodo, Ikorodu, for a state-of-the-art transmitting station dedicated to external broadcasting. In 1963, five prototype RCA 100KW HF transmitters were installed and put into operation.
